Improving Throughput with Precision
In large-scale arrays, there may be tens of thousands of panels and thousands of strings—each subject to a wide range of variables that directly affect energy production. From panel soiling to ground faults, these variables, if left unchecked, can significantly reduce energy throughput. With its sophisticated system intelligence and comprehensive command and control functions, Solstice® detects and manages variables at the string level, ensuring that the energy generated by each string is optimized. This level of granularity keeps large-scale installations operating at peak capacity.
Bringing Flexibility to the Array
By bringing power conditioning to the string level, Solstice allows multiple solar panel technologies, brands, and vintages to reside in the same array, establishing an entirely new level of flexibility in array composition. Not only does this breakthrough open the door to better price/performance options at the design stage, but it allows an array to take advantage of the latest solar panel technologies throughout its lifetime, making upgrades possible and repairs more cost effective.
